摘要
The importance of learning project management has been globally accepted by many higher institutions. Despite of its importance, there are challenges in educating the learners especially when they are from diverse area of information technology. The purpose of this study is to identify methods and approaches used by other educators in performing teaching and learning activities within this domain. Appropriate method and approaches were adopted and a study was performed. Feedback from students from a diverse area of specialization were captured and analyzed. Online survey is used to support the data gathering process. The result was then compiled and analyzed. The relationship between different methods and approach adopted and student perception towards its implementation is identified. The overall findings show that there is a relationship between the approach and methods where student found it beneficial and facilitate in completing the final year project. Finally the research draws conclusions and recommended multiple assessment and teaching approaches may help student to understand project management better.
